Grasping Transactional Search Terms: A Google Ads Resource

When building successful Google Ads initiatives, it’s critical to differentiate between commercial keywords. Basically, buyer phrases suggest a user ready to complete a transaction. Think "purchase widgets" or "find leading software". On the other hand, research phrases reflect a user investigating options – like "leading running footwear" or "analyze CRM solutions". Targeting buyer phrases may produce instant sales, while informational terms help create brand awareness and attract potential leads. The well-rounded method incorporating both categories is often this optimal recipe for PPC effectiveness.

Target Phrases for Transactions: Mastering Transactional Purpose

Unlocking profitable promotion campaigns hinges on a deep understanding of user purpose. Forget broad, generic keywords; it's the transactional keywords – those brimming with the desire to purchase – that truly drive conversions. Careful selection of these high-intent keywords is paramount; it's not enough to simply identify frequently-searched terms. You need to pinpoint the precise terms signaling a readiness to commit money. For example, instead of "shoes," target "buy shoes". This targeted strategy minimizes wasted ad spend and maximizes your return, drawing in users who are actively seeking to fulfill a need with a offering. Ignoring the subtleties of transactional keyword intent is a recipe for failure, so prioritize a granular review of the terminology used by your ideal client. Consider the difference between "widget comparisons" and "widget prices"; one is exploratory, the other is purchase-oriented.
